Overview

What makes American Truck Simulator special is how it turns hauling freight into a relaxing road-trip sim: long highway drives, believable truck handling, scenic exploration, and a satisfying contract-to-company progression loop. These picks focus on games that capture that same mix of professional driving, transport logistics, immersive first-person vehicle simulation, and laid-back travel vibes. The closest matches lean toward trucking and cargo hauling first, then branch into bus, off-road, and other transport sims that scratch a similar itch.
